Output 80665edb71add39537a829183076fe3daf9adf3ad9513dbe853a340d7efdd7a1:30

value
280500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d87d4f8354101e3c9dcf588106ffb6e90954d633 OP_EQUAL
address
3MRhziFipcN3vGE73BgEqXsowLXgBQLfkS
transaction
80665edb71add39537a829183076fe3daf9adf3ad9513dbe853a340d7efdd7a1
spent
true